Best Red Wine to Pair with Indian Food

Indian food is renowned for its complex, bold spices and aromatic flavours, making it essential to choose a red wine that can balance and complement the intensity of the dishes. For a truly harmonious experience, consider pairing your Indian meal with a bold red wine that can handle the heat and spices.

  • Zinfandel: Known for its bold fruit-forward flavours and spicy finish, Zinfandel is perfect for pairing with spicy curries and tandoori dishes.
  • Shiraz: The peppery and smoky notes of Shiraz work wonderfully with rich and spicy Indian curries, making it one of the best red wines to pair with Indian food.
  • Pinot Noir: For milder dishes, such as vegetarian curries or tandoori vegetables, Pinot Noir offers a lighter, fruitier profile that complements the delicate flavours. Why not try our Gevrey Chambertin.

When considering the best red wine to pair with Indian food, opt for wines with bold, spicy characteristics that can stand up to the intensity of the cuisine.

Best Red Wine to Pair with Thai Food

When you choose the best red wine to pair with Thai food, consider the balance between the wine’s boldness and the vibrant, spicy elements of the dishes. A good red wine pairing enhances the flavours of both the food and the wine. Grenache or Pinot Noir works particularly well with spicy Pad Thai, offering a touch of red fruit and subtle spice that complement the dish’s sweetness and heat.

For richer dishes like red currySyrah and Zinfandel are your go-to wines. Their bold structure and peppery finish make them perfect for cutting through the richness of the curry and balancing the spicy kick.  Consider the balance between the wine’s boldness and the vibrant, spicy elements of the dishes. Best Foods to Pair with Red Wine

The best foods to pair with red wine tend to be those with rich flavours, like steaksgrilled meats, and cheese. The key to successful pairing is matching the intensity of the food with the wine’s body and structure. For example, a Cabernet Sauvignon works wonderfully with a grilled steak, while a Pinot Noir  can elevate a mushroom risotto or a light pasta dish. Red wines with strong tannins and acidity balance the richness of the food, creating a seamless dining experience.

Some of the best foods to pair with red wine include:

  • Grilled meats (steak, lamb, or pork)
  • Aged cheeses (cheddar, gouda, or brie)
  • Pasta with rich, tomato-based sauces
  • Mushroom dishes or wild game

Best Red Wine to Pair with Italian Food

Italian cuisine is famous for its rich, flavourful dishes, and the best red wines from Italy are the perfect match. When asking what is the best red wine to pair with Italian food? There are a few wines that are naturally ideal.

  1. Pizza!– For a classic Margherita pizza with tomato sauce and mozzarella, try a Chianti or Sangiovese. The acidity in the wine pairs perfectly with the tangy tomato sauce, and the wine’s structure complements the cheese and crust. A perfect bottle if you are in for a treat is with our Rosso di Paolo
  2. Pasta with Tomato Sauce– Dishes like spaghetti Bolognese or pasta with marinara sauce pair beautifully with our Barbera or Chianti. The acidity in these wines matches the acidity of the tomatoes, creating a delicious balance.
  3. Lasagna – A rich, hearty lasagna is best paired with a wine that has good body and structure, such as our cheap and cheerful Montepulciano d’Abruzzo or Cabernet Sauvignon.  These wines complement the meat, cheese, and tomato layers of the lasagna.
  4. Risotto– For risottos, especially those with mushrooms or truffles, a Pinot Noir is an excellent choice. The earthy flavours of the wine complement the richness of the dish.

When considering the best foods to pair with red wine  in Italian cuisine, think about balancing the wine’s acidity with the dish’s richness. These Italian red wines are a natural fit for classic Italian dishes.
